Therapy in the open air: Introducing wilderness therapy to adolescent mental health services in Scandinavia.

Therapy in the open air: Introducing wilderness therapy to adolescent mental health services in Scandinavia.   Despite the rich traditions of outdoor life in the Scandinavian countries, structured nature-based therapeutic interventions remain underexplored in adolescent mental health services. We suggest that wilderness therapy is an age-appropriate and effective group treatment that may hold particular appeal …

Emerging for Recovery: A Descriptive Analysis of Adventure Therapy for Substance Abusers

Emerging for Recovery: A Descriptive Analysis of Adventure Therapy for Substance Abusers Examines client characteristics, referral and screening procedures, program characteristics, treatment goals, financial arrangements, and staff characteristics in 50 programs using adventure experiences with substance abuse populations. Notes needs for specific program evaluation research and for the development of prescriptive treatment modalities for specific …
